在VPS(虚拟专用服务器)上托管多个网站时,确保每个站点的安全性至关重要。SSL证书可以加密用户与您的服务器之间的通信,保护敏感数据并提升客户信任度。本文将介绍如何在VPS电脑上为多个网站配置SSL证书。
准备工作
您需要一个已安装并配置好的VPS环境,包括操作系统、Web服务器(如Apache或Nginx)以及域名解析设置。请确保所有相关域名均已正确指向您的VPS IP地址,并且这些域名可以通过互联网访问。
获取SSL证书
有多种方式可以获得SSL证书:
– 使用免费的Let’s Encrypt服务:它提供自动化的SSL证书签发和续期功能;
– 购买商业SSL证书:从知名CA机构购买更高级别的SSL证书以获得更好的兼容性和安全性保证;
– 自签名证书:仅适用于内部测试用途,不建议用于生产环境中。
为单个网站配置SSL
在开始之前,请先选择一个要为其配置SSL证书的网站。我们将以Apache为例进行说明:
– 如果使用的是Let’s Encrypt,则可以通过Certbot工具轻松完成证书的获取与安装过程。只需按照官方指南执行相应命令即可;
– 对于其他类型的SSL证书,通常需要手动上传私钥和证书文件到指定目录,并修改虚拟主机配置文件来启用HTTPS协议支持。
为多个网站配置SSL
当您拥有多个需要SSL保护的网站时,可以考虑以下几种方法:
– 为每个网站分别申请独立的SSL证书,并按照上述步骤单独配置;
– 使用通配符SSL证书覆盖整个子域范围内的所有站点(如果适用);
– 利用SNI(Server Name Indication)技术在同一IP地址上同时运行多个不同的SSL证书。现代浏览器普遍支持SNI,但请注意检查您的目标受众是否可能存在兼容性问题。
测试与验证
完成SSL证书配置后,请务必对所有受影响的网站进行全面测试。您可以使用在线工具(如SSL Labs)来评估SSL实现的质量,并修复任何潜在的问题。在正式上线前,请确保所有的HTTP请求都重定向到HTTPS版本,以强制使用加密连接。
通过遵循上述步骤,在VPS电脑上为多个网站配置SSL证书并不复杂。选择合适的SSL提供商、正确配置Web服务器以及定期更新证书是确保网站安全性的关键所在。希望这篇文章能够帮助您顺利完成这一过程,并为用户提供更加安全可靠的浏览体验。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/181202.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。